Divorce Records? Divorce records in Tarrant County are handled by the District Clerk's office. Please visit the District Clerk's website for more information or call 817-884-1880.
To obtain copies of court filed public records from a criminal case in a County Criminal Court, go to the criminal division of the County Clerk webpage. The phone number is 817-884-2848.
No, land documents are recorded at 100 W. Weatherford St. Room B20 Fort Worth, TX 76196. Documents can be brought in person or sent by mail.
The County Clerk maintains cases for probated estates, guardianships, mental health cases, and wills as well as processes court-ordered delayed birth and death certificates.
1. What is Form 10B? Form 10B enables a taxpayer to file an audit report if the taxpayer has applied for or is already registered as charitable or religious trust / institution by filing Form 10A. Form 10B is accessed by the CA added by the taxpayer under the My CA service and is assigned the relevant form.
Consequences of failure to file form 10B / delay in filing: One of such pre-condition is getting the accounts audited from a Chartered Accountant and filing audit report in form 10B. Failure to compliance with this condition may lead to cancellation of 12A registration and losing the income tax benefits.
